Trainee Optical Assistant – Porthcawl Store
Are you a caring individual looking to start your career as an Optical Assistant? You’ve come to the right place.
We aren’t looking for people with years of experience and heaps of qualifications—just passionate, hardworking team members ready to confidently welcome and help customers as they walk through our doors. Once you’ve found your feet as a Trainee Optical Assistant, you don’t just have to stop there. We provide plenty of professional training and development opportunities in other business areas, supported by experienced Opticians and Technicians. So, whatever you want your career to look like, you can bring it to life at Specsavers.
About Our Store
The Specsavers store in Porthcawl, located on John Street, offers a welcoming and community-focused environment, delivering high-quality optical and audiology services in a bustling coastal town. Our store blends a commitment to excellent customer care with a fast-paced retail setting, where teamwork and professionalism drive success.

Conveniently situated in the town centre, we benefit from strong public transport links, including regular bus services connecting nearby areas for easy commuting. Equipped with modern testing facilities and a wide range of stylish eyewear, our team prides itself on providing personalised advice and exceptional service.
Our Team
The Porthcawl Specsavers team is friendly, knowledgeable, and highly customer-focused, fostering a supportive and collaborative working environment. Colleagues across the optical and audiology departments work closely together to ensure a seamless, personalised experience for every customer.
With experienced leadership, managers focus on coaching and development, encouraging professional growth and confidence. Team members take pride in delivering excellent service in a fast-paced setting while maintaining a positive, inclusive atmosphere where everyone feels valued.
What’s on Offer?
As well as strong support and great training and development opportunities, we’re proud to offer the following benefits for our team:

- Salary: £8.20–£12.91 per hour
- Working Hours: 39.5 hours per week, including weekend shifts
- Pension Scheme: Automatic enrolment with employer contribution
- Specsavers Perks: Access to discounted travel, shopping, and entertainment
- WeCare Support Service: Assistance for you and your immediate family when needed
- Free subscription to Headspace (mental wellness app)
- Lower fees for eyecare and hearcare for you and your family
- Additional paid day off on your birthday
- Enhanced family leave and company sick pay
Responsibilities
If you’re ready to join our team, some of the key responsibilities of this role include:
- Welcoming customers into the store
- Booking eye tests
- Pre-screening patients
- Providing frame and style advice
- Measuring frames
- Handling phone calls professionally
